Your Opportunity Stantec is seeking a motivated and customer-focused Corporate Fleet Coordinator to join our Fleet Management team. Reporting to the Corporate Fleet Manager and working closely with the Corporate Fleet Coordinator, this role will support the day-to-day administration of Stantec's fleet program across North America. The Corporate Fleet Coordinator will work with employees, managers, vendors, dealerships, and service providers to ensure fleet vehicles are acquired, maintained, regulated, and replaced in accordance with company requirements and operational needs. The successful candidate will provide exceptional customer service while helping to support a fleet operating throughout the United States and Canada. This position offers an exciting opportunity to build a long-term career in fleet management while contributing to a growing North American fleet program. Your Key Responsibilities - Serve as a primary point of contact for employees and managers regarding fleet-related inquiries. - Assist with the administration of vehicle acquisitions, deliveries, transfers, replacements, and disposals. - Maintain accurate vehicle, driver, and asset information within fleet management systems. - Coordinate vehicle registrations, renewals, title documentation, insurance certificates, and related records. - Manage and respond to inquiries received through the Fleet Management shared inbox. - Work with dealerships, leasing providers, maintenance vendors, upfitters, and internal stakeholders to support fleet operations. - Assist with fleet reporting, recordkeeping, and data validation activities. - Support invoice administration and fleet-related financial processes. - Support vehicle replacement planning and lifecycle management activities. - Assist internal stakeholders with understanding fleet programs, procedures, and requirements. - Participate in special projects and continuous improvement initiatives. - Provide exceptional customer service while building positive relationships across North America. Your Capabilities and Credentials - Strong customer service orientation with the ability to build positive working relationships. - Exceptional organizational skills and attention to detail. - 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ment. - Strong written and verbal communication skills. - Strong problem-solving and analytical abilities. - Demonstrated initiative and willingness to learn. - Ability to work independently and collaboratively. - Proficiency with Microsoft Outlook, Excel, Word, and Teams. - Experience working with databases, reporting tools, fleet systems, or operational software is considered an asset. - Interest in fleet operations, transportation, vehicles, logistics, or operational support. Preferred Qualifications - Experience in fleet management, fleet leasing, transportation, customer service, operations support, logistics, equipment administration, or a related field. - Experience coordinating vendors and service providers. - Experience maintaining records, documentation, and databases. - Experience supporting geographically dispersed operations. Education and Experience - Post-secondary education in business administration, logistics, transportation, supply chain management, or a related discipline, or an equivalent combination of education and experience. - Four or more years of experience in customer service, fleet administration, operational support, transportation, logistics, leasing, or a related field.
